The referee who collapsed during Gonzaga 's matchup against USC in the NCAA men's basketball tournament had a blood clot in his lung, The Indianapolis Star reported Friday. Bert Smith, the NCAA official who fainted during an Elite Eight matchup between Gonzaga and USC last week, said Friday he collapsed over a blood clot in his lung. Smith abruptly collapsed during an Elite Eight game between No. 6 seed USC at Lucas Oil Stadium in . Per the Star, he was treated at the stadium for two hours with vital checks on pulse, blood pressure and oxygen level that came back normal. It was a scary moment as an audible thud was heard throughout Lucas Oil Stadium, and the official was taken off the court on a stretcher, though he was awake and alert. The clot restricted enough oxygen to Smith that he passed out during the game. You meet people persons, individual persons, team players and egomaniacs. According to the Indianapolis Star, Smith was placed on blood thinners and two days later the clot was gone.
